Role: Company Secretary cum Head of Legal

Reporting To: Managing Director & Board of Directors

Location: Gurgaon or Manesar with regular travel to manufacturing facilities in Manesar and Bhiwadi

Company: Tier-1 Public Limited Automotive Component Manufacturing Company

Role Purpose:

We are seeking a seasoned, strategic, and compliance-oriented professional to join as Company Secretary cum Head of Legal. The incumbent will be a key member of the leadership team, responsible for ensuring full statutory, regulatory, and corporate governance compliance as per the Companies Act, SEBI (LODR) Regulations, and all other applicable laws. The role combines high-level secretarial responsibilities, regulatory compliance oversight, and leadership of the legal function to safeguard the companys interests, support business objectives, and enable effective governance in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.

Key Responsibilities:

1. Company Secretarial Functions:

- Act as the Company Secretary of the Public Limited Company and ensure full compliance with the Companies Act, 2013, S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, and other applicable statutes.

- Manage all Board and Committee meetings (Audit, Nomination & Remuneration, Stakeholders Relationship, CSR, etc.) including preparation of agendas, notices, minutes, and follow-up on action items.

- Ensure timely filing of all statutory returns, forms, and disclosures with ROC, SEBI, Stock Exchanges, and other regulatory authorities.

- Oversee preparation and filing of Annual Reports, Annual General Meetings (AGM), postal ballots, and other shareholder communications.

- Maintain statutory registers, records, and ensure proper governance documentation.

- Handle corporate restructuring, mergers, acquisitions, demergers, or any corporate actions as required.

- Coordinate with Registrar & Transfer Agents (RTA) for share-related matters, dividend processing, and investor grievances.

2. Regulatory Compliance:

- Lead the overall regulatory compliance program across the organization, ensuring adherence to all applicable laws including environmental regulations (PCB, pollution control), labour & industrial laws, factory laws, health & safety standards, Customs, FEMA, and sector-specific automotive regulations (ARAI, AIS standards, etc.).

- Design, implement, and monitor a robust compliance management framework, including compliance calendars, checklists, SOPs, and internal controls.

- Conduct regular compliance audits, risk assessments, and gap analyses; proactively identify and mitigate regulatory risks.

- Ensure timely submission of all regulatory filings, returns, certificates, and reports to relevant authorities (Central/State Government departments, pollution boards, labour authorities, etc.).

- Monitor changes in regulatory landscape and advise the MD, Board, and functional heads on impact and required actions.

- Oversee compliance with ESG and sustainability reporting requirements as applicable to listed entities.

- Support plant operations in Manesar and Bhiwadi on all regulatory and statutory compliances.

3. Legal Function Leadership:

- Provide strategic legal advice to the MD, Board, and Senior Management on all business matters including contracts, commercial transactions, manufacturing operations, IP protection, and regulatory issues.

- Lead and manage litigation strategy (civil, criminal, arbitration, labour, and regulatory) across various forums including all matters, legal or pre-legal with customers & suppliers to protect the companys interests.

- Draft, review, and negotiate high-value commercial contracts, vendor agreements, customer contracts, technology licensing agreements, and international trade-related documents.

- Handle intellectual property matters, trademarks, patents, and confidentiality agreements.

- Advise on labour and industrial laws, factory laws, and employee-related compliances across manufacturing plants.

4. Team Leadership & Governance:

- Lead a team of 4 professionals handling secretarial, legal, and compliance functions; mentor, develop, and build capability within the team.

- Establish and strengthen internal controls, policies, and SOPs for secretarial, legal, and compliance processes.

- Support the Board on governance best practices, risk management, and ESG-related compliances.

- Act as a key interface with external legal counsels, auditors, merchant bankers, and regulatory authorities.

5. Other Responsibilities:

- Support business expansion, new projects, plant operations, and foreign collaborations from a legal, secretarial, and regulatory perspective.

- Handle investor relations and secretarial aspects of analyst meets, press releases, and corporate announcements.

- Any other responsibilities assigned by the MD or the Board from time to time.
